JACKSON, Tenn. - 9/27/2004 - For the second time in three weeks, Union University senior Nicole Garber has been named the TranSouth Conference Setter of the Week. Garber helped lead Union to a 2-0 record for the week with both wins being versus TranSouth Conference foes.
Garber, a 5-foot-7 senior from Columbus, Indiana, was a huge reason the Lady Bulldogs had the victories over TranSouth rivals Martin Methodist College and Cumberland University. For the week Nicole averaged 12.60 assists per game (63 assists in 5 games played) and recorded 7 digs and 4 service aces. Garber leads Union with 313 assists for a 12.5 per game average.
Union is 8-1 on the year and sits atop the TranSouth Volleyball standings with a 3-0 record. Up next for Union will be a home conference match versus Lyon College on Tuesday, Sept. 28 at 7:00 pm. Union travels to Lindsey Wilson for a 6:00 pm match on Wednesday night.
